用户侧综合能源系统评估指标体系及其应用
Evaluation Indexes of User Side Integrated Energy System and Its Application
针对用户侧综合能源系统评估指标缺乏系统研究的现状,从综合能源系统整体性能出发,从能源效率、成本效益、供能质量、环境保护4方面提出了科学、系统的评估指标体系,基于时序模拟和序贯蒙特卡洛模拟给出了各指标的计算方法。以北方某城市商住混合区综合能源系统为例进行了仿真分析,验证了所提出评估指标体系的有效性,结果表明所提出的评估指标体系可以为用户侧综合能源系统规划方案决策提供依据。
Owing to the lack of comprehensive evaluation index system of the integrated energy system (IES) at user side, starting from the overall performance of IES, this paper proposes a scientific and systematic evaluation index system considering four aspects, including the energy efficiency, cost effective, power quality and environmental protection. The calculation methods of each index are given based on timing simulation and sequential Monte Carlo simulation. A commercial and residential mixed area in northern city of China is taken as an example for simulation analysis to verify the effectiveness of the proposed evaluation indicator system. The simulation results show that the proposed evaluation index system can be used as the basis of planning scheme decision for IES at user side.
